One of those commitments was partnering with Reef Environmental Education Foundation and providing an opportunity for our divers to become part of one of the biggest citizen science programs worldwide, REEF’s Volunteer Fish Survey Project. Through this project, divers help monitor local fish populations, providing critical data that supports the management and conservation of marine ecosystems across the globe. Scientists, researchers, and environmental organizations rely on this information to assess human impact on marine environments and to guide conservation efforts worldwide.

Our team member Dana, a REEF Level 5 Expert Surveyor, can train recreational divers to properly conduct fish surveys during their regular dives. You’ll also learn how to submit the data collected into REEF’s database used by scientists and researchers around the world. The knowledge and training you gain through this program can be used to conduct fish surveys wherever you dive in the world. As marine citizen scientists, you’ll make valuable contributions to reef health—truly giving new meaning to “making your dives count.”

1-Day Fish Identification Specialty Course

 

You’ll start off the morning with a presentation, led by Dana, with a focus on identifying different fish families using characteristics unique to each family with an emphasis on some of the local fish species you will encounter on Bonaire’s reefs. You’ll also learn the best techniques to keep track of the fish you see. After a detailed briefing, you’ll go on two guided shore dives tracking all the fish you just learned about! Following the dives, you will sit down with Dana to discuss what you saw and try to identify some other mystery fish you may have encountered. At the end of the day, you’ll be certified as Fish Identification specialty divers!

Pricing: $250

Minimum Requirements: 10 years of age, Open Water (Junior Open Water) certification

2-Day Advanced Fish Surveying Program

 

You’ll start day one with a presentation on basic fish anatomy and the introduction to at least 30 fish species. After a quick fish review, you'll learn how to conduct roving diver techniques for surveying and we’ll go out for two guided shore dives. On day two, you’ll start off with the second half of the presentation learning another 30 fish species and you'll receive an introduction to REEF’s Volunteer Fish Survey Project. Dana will help create your REEF member accounts and proctor the Level 2 REEF survey exam, which you’ll need to pass with an 80%. Afterwards, you’ll go on two guided shore dives and conduct two fish surveys under Dana’s supervision. After the dives, you’ll head back to submit the data on REEF’s website.

Pricing: $450

Minimum Requirements: 10 years of age, Open Water (Junior Open Water) certification
